      Cost of Aesthetic-skin-consultation Treatment in Girvan

      • In the UK, aesthetic skin consultations typically cost anywhere from GBP 25 to GBP 150. Some clinics deduct the fee if you proceed with treatment.
      • Practitioner experience and qualifications
      • Length of consultation
      • Use of imaging or diagnostic tools
      • Whether its doctor-led or therapist-led
      • Location and clinic positioning

        Treatment Safety & Local Regulations

        Theres no physical pain involved. Its a conversation and assessment.

        The main safety issue is misinformation or being upsold inappropriate treatments. A good consultation reduces risk rather than adds it.

          No specific NICE guidance for aesthetic consultations.

          Local regulatory authority:

            • Healthcare Improvement Scotland (HIS) for independent clinics
            • General Medical Council (GMC)
            • Nursing and Midwifery Council (NMC)
